目的 研究贡山三尖杉Cephalotaxus lanceolata枝叶的化学成分.方法 运用硅柱色谱、凝胶柱色谱、中压制备液相、高压制备液相等方法进行分离纯化,通过波谱技术和和化学方法鉴定化合物的结构.结果 从贡山三尖杉枝叶95%乙醇提取物中分离得到11个倍半萜类化合物,分别鉴定为贡山三尖杉倍半萜A(1)、贡山三尖杉倍半萜B(2)、贡山三尖杉倍半萜C(3)、9-hydroxy-4,7-megastigmadien-3-one(4)、corchoionol C(5)、9,10-dihydroxy-4,7-megastigmadien-3-one(6)、5,12-epoxy-9-hydroxy-7-megastigmen-3-one(7)、5,12-epoxy-6,9-hydroxy-7-megastigmen-3-one(8)、loliolide(9)、(3S,5R,8S)- 5,8-epoxy-6-megastigmadien-3,9-diol(10)、clovandiol(11).结论 化合物1为未见文献报道的新化合物,2、3为2个尚未命名的新的天然产物,4~11均为首次从该种植物中分离得到.

Objective To isolate and identify the chemical constituents from the branches and leaves of Cephalotaxus lanceolata. Methods The compounds were separated and purified by column chromatography with silica gel, Sephadex LH-20, MPLC, and HPLC. Their structures were elucidated on the basis of spectroscopic methods. Results Eleven sesquiterpenoids were isolated from 95% ethanol extract of the branches and leaves of C. lanceolata and identified as lanceoloside A (1), lanceoloside B (2), lanceoloside C (3), 9-hydroxy-4,7-megastigmadien-3-one (4), corchoionol C (5), 9,10-dihydroxy-4,7-megastigmadien-3-one (6), 5,12-epoxy-9- hydroxy-7-megastigmen-3-one (7), 5,12-epoxy-6,9-hydroxy-7-megastigmen-3-one (8), loliolide (9), (3S,5R,8S)-5,8-epoxy-6- megastigmadien-3,9-diol (10), and clovandiol (11) respectively. Conclusion Compounds 1 is identified as a new sesquiterpenoid, while compounds 2—3 are two new natural products. Compounds 4—11 are isolated from this plant for the first time.
